docker 查询或获取私有仓库(registry)中的镜像的方法
发表于:2025-12-03 作者:千家信息网编辑
千家信息网最后更新 2025年12月03日,docker 查询或获取私有仓库(registry)中的镜像,使用docker search 192.168.1.8:5000命令经测试不好使。解决:1、获取仓库类的镜像:[root@shanghai
千家信息网最后更新 2025年12月03日docker 查询或获取私有仓库(registry)中的镜像的方法
docker 查询或获取私有仓库(registry)中的镜像,使用
docker search 192.168.1.8:5000
命令经测试不好使。
解决:
1、获取仓库类的镜像:
[root@shanghai docker]# curl -XGEThttp://192.168.1.8:5000/v2/_catalog{"repositories":["nginx"]}2、获取某个镜像的标签列表:
[root@shanghai docker]# curl -XGEThttp://192.168.1.8:5000/v2/image_name/tags/list{"errors":[{"code":"NAME_UNKNOWN","message":"repositoryname not known toregistry","detail":{"name":"image_name"}}]}[root@shanghai docker]# curl -XGEThttp://192.168.1.8:5000/v2/nginx/tags/list{"name":"nginx","tags":["latest"]}[root@shanghai docker]#参考:https://stackoverflow.com/questions/23733678/how-to-search-images-from-private-1-0-registry-in-docker
PS:查看Docker镜像仓库中镜像的所有标签
#!/bin/shrepo_url=https://registry.hub.docker.com/v1/repositoriesimage_name=$1curl -s ${repo_url}/${image_name}/tags | json_reformat | grep name | awk '{print $2}' | sed -e 's/"//g'其实,实现方法就是通过镜像仓库的 restful API,来查询,然后把返回的 json 结果简单处理一下,然后打印出来。
上面脚本的实现是只从 hub.docker.com 来查询,如果使用其它仓库,可以根据需要修改仓库的url。
以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持。
仓库
镜像
查询
就是
标签
方法
私有
不好
内容
命令
结果
脚本
参考
处理
学习
帮助
支持
测试
数据库的安全要保护哪些东西
数据库安全各自的含义是什么
生产安全数据库录入
数据库的安全性及管理
数据库安全策略包含哪些
海淀数据库安全审计系统
建立农村房屋安全信息数据库
易用的数据库客户端支持安全管理
连接数据库失败ssl安全错误
数据库的锁怎样保障安全
定义服务器web字体
合肥监狱网络安全管理岗工作内容
网络安全模式可以用360系统吗
网络安全省察工作
兼职平台app软件开发
软件开发行业的冷门
陕西思安网络安全公司
合肥打车的软件开发
迅雷网络技术有限公司招聘
靠谱软件开发企业网站建设
天津通信软件开发服务品质保障
深圳市磐实网络技术有限公司
学习网络安全应该从什么开始
昆明火锅店自助扫码点餐软件开发
异步服务器框架php
大连网络安全认证平台
hive数据库增删改查
白狐网络技术信息
网络安全变脸app
软件开发单一来源采购论证
网络技术的需求与供给
数据库中图书类别有什么用
重庆常规软件开发现价
数据库文件大小
数据库中实体完整性的作用
软件开发真不应该学
家用电脑做文件服务器
数据库测试验收细则
工厂制造执行系统软件开发
农信社网络安全岗位笔试